LINUX中网络的连接——动态获取IP地址

Linux操作系统网络命令:

ifconfig:(linux中用于显示或配置网络设备(网络接口卡)的命令,英文全称是network interfaces configuring。)

                   

IP地址:区分网络中每台主机的一个标号     网络位 + 主机位

广播地址:专门用于同时向网络中所有工作站进行发送的一个地址。      

                         广播地址的用处: IP网络上发送信息都是要有IP地址的,如果一个网络内有10台电脑,其中一台电脑要给所有的电脑发送信息,如果没有广播功能,那这台电脑需要发出9条信息,分别以9台电脑的地址标识。有了广播就方便了,发一个信息就好了,以广播地址标识,其他电脑都可以接收到。
子网掩码:子网掩码总是与一个IP地址配套使用,用来标识该IP地址的网络位

和主机位的

                          网络地址:用来判断多台电脑是否在同一个子网中。

                            将IP地址&(与)子网掩码就可以得到网络地址。(0&0=0。0&1=0。1&1=1)

MAC地址:网卡的物理地址
                     MAC 地址是生产厂家定的,每个网卡拥有的唯一地址。
                     不过我们可以手工改动网卡的MAC 地址,只要我们在/etc/rc.d/init.d/中的network 中加入:
                    ifconfig eth0 hw ether xx:xx:xx:xx:xx:xx


     ping:(利用“ping”命令可以检查网络是否连通,可以很好地帮助我们分析和判定网络故障。应用格式:Ping空格IP地址 
            ping IP地址
        单工: 如:收音机
半双工: 如:对讲机
全双工: 如:手机

串口:VCC GND RX TX

ping www.baidu.com

域名:www.baidu.com
域名解析服务器(DNS服务器)(将域名解析为IP地址
www.baidu.com -> 220.181.111.188

DHCP服务器(自动获取一个IP地址)

===========================================================================
如何配置IP地址:
1.点击"虚拟机" -> "设置" -> "网络适配器" -> "桥接模式" -> "确定"

2.sudo gedit /etc/network/interfaces
 打开网卡配置文件
          如果没有一下文件则添加.

 在文件末尾添加如下内容:
 auto eth0
 iface eth0 inet dhcp

 保存退出
 
3.sudo /etc/init.d/networking restart
 重启网络配置,并获得一个IP地址

你可能感兴趣的:(LINUX学习)